Report: Hinckley-Big Rock School District spent $14,376 per student in 2019-20

Spending per pupil at Hinckley-Big Rock Community Unit School District 429 was down 0 percent from five years ago, according to the Education Daily Wire analysis of the latest Illinois schools report card district finances.

The Illinois State Board of Education 2019-20 report card showed the Dekalb County school district spent $14,382 per pupil in 2015-16. It spent $14,376 in 2019-20.

The district's enrollment rose from 701 to 717 students over the same period.

Hinckley-Big Rock's spending in 2019-20 was 0.8 percent lower than the state average of $14,492.

Hinckley-Big Rock Community Unit School District 429 student spending 5-year trend

Total spending per pupilLocal spending (%)State spending (%)Federal spending (%)
2015-16$14,38286.2103.9
2016-17$13,56485.510.73.8
2017-18$14,05687.38.44.3
2018-19$15,24284.511.83.7
2019-20$14,37684.411.34.3
